Gas Hobs

A good hob is essential in modern kitchens. There's a range of hobs to fit every budget and style, whether you prefer ceramic gas, induction, or ceramic. A good hob will cook quickly and evenly and allow you to cook your food in a matter of minutes. It also adds an elegant look to your kitchen.

One of the major advantages of a gas cooker is its precise temperature control. It is quick to reach high temperatures, making it ideal for searing meat, boiling water, and stirring-frying vegetables. Its ability to alter the heat output quickly is ideal for delicate dishes and sauces, that require a lower heat setting.

Gas hobs are also energy efficient. Gas is cheaper than electricity and can be used to power hobs. Furthermore, it uses a direct flame to heat your utensils, which means that there is less wasted energy around the edges of the burners.

Modern gas hobs are designed with a sleek appearance to fit in with any kitchen decor. You can find models with a shiny black or stainless steel finishes that blend seamlessly into the decor and make your kitchen look more modern. You can also pick a glass model that is easy to clean and extremely durable.

Gas hobs are a popular choice for modern kitchens because of their versatility and convenience. They can also be a great complement to traditional kitchen designs, particularly when you integrate a range cooker in your kitchen layout. But, it is important to remember that they can increase the risk of fire when compared to electric or induction hobs. They don't have safety features such as the ability to shut off instantly and have a child safety locks on the control knobs.

When you are deciding on gas hobs it is important to think about the number of burners and cooking zones you need. You can find models with one, two or five cooking zones. A lot of models also have central wok burners, which is a powerful burner suitable for fast stirring-frying or boiling. Find out the type of ignition that is used. Most gas hobs use an electric spark or an ongoing electric pilot flame to light the burners.

Induction Hobs

While gas hobs are popular with home cooks, induction cookers are gaining popularity for their speed and efficiency. These flat glass-topped hobs use magnetism to heat the contents of a pan, rather than heating the surface, which makes them more efficient and safer since there is no flame under. Induction hobs are equipped with many features, some of which our Good Housekeeping Institute experts have discovered to be particularly useful.

One of them is a bridge function that lets you connect two hob rings to make room for larger pans. You can also choose to manage the temperature of each ring individually via the touchscreen panel. This is a fantastic option for those who like to entertain and can be a lifesaver if you have guests with special dietary requirements. It is worth noting though that induction hobs aren't suitable for those who have pacemakers because they produce electromagnetic fields that could interfere with their function.

The British Heart Foundation recommends a minimum of 60cm distance between a source of power and any active hob, if you are wearing a pacemaker. The magnetic field produced by the hob can also interact with other electrical devices, causing them to malfunction, therefore you'll want to make sure that your device isn't within reach of an oven or a live cooking area.

The word hob originates from an old English phrase that originally meant "a shelf, grate or fireside'. It's an old term that refers to the way we cooked at home many years ago, with huge fireplaces and separate shelves where pots were placed to cook. Today, the majority of kitchens have an oven as well as a separate hob (stove top) which is either gas or electric.

Other countries might refer to the stove as a cooker, but the British refer to it as hob. Hobs are a separate piece of equipment that has heating rings that heat pots and cookware, while a cooker is a bigger freestanding unit that includes an oven and a hob. A range cooker is a combination of oven and hob that are typically incorporated into a single unit.
